JAMESTOWN, ND. (NewsDakota.com) – For the second time this season, the University of Jamestown’s Dru Fitz and Kat Miska have earned Pitcher of the Week Honors from the Great Plains Athletic Conference after another week of dominant outings on the mound.

The lone outing on the week for the senior Fitz came on Friday at Midland in conference play. The right hander from Oregon mowed down the Warriors from the beginning to the end of the game, going seven innings while striking out nine Midland batters and allowing just one hit. Fitz earned his fourth victory of the season to improve to 4-0, and his ERA is 2.31 this season in 39 innings pitched. A transfer from Mt. Hood CC, Fitz has recorded 43 strikeouts this year and has given up just six total walks. The Jimmies get back to action on Thursday afternoon when they host Briar Cliff at 2 pm.

For UJ softball, junior Kat Miska stayed at the top of her game this past week in two outings for the Jimmies in the circle. The right hander totaled 13 innings of work, giving up just 11 hits and striking out 26 total batters in her two games this week. Miska only allowed three earned runs in those 13 innings pitched, and her ERA still sits below 1.00 this season. She ranks in the top 20 in the country in four different pitching categories, including ERA, wins (10), and opponents’ batting average (.169). The Jimmies will return to conference play next Wednesday versus Dordt.
